What are simultaneous equation in maths?
Answer Simultaneous equations are where you have multiple equations, often coupled with multiple variables. An example would be x+y=2, x-y=2. To solve for x and y, both equations would have to be used simultaneously. Read More »

Each of the equations represent a line. When you solve simultaneous equations, you end up with an x coordinate and a y coordinate of the point where the two lines cross. There are a few ways to solve a system of equations. With this particu...
